Two men illegally present in the U.S. were taken into custody in Sterling Heights, Michigan, over the weekend, including one who admitted to being a member of the notorious MS-13 gang and previously served time in a Salvadoran prison for murder. Local residents may see increased coordination between federal and local authorities as law enforcement continues to target individuals deemed threats to public safety.

The arrests occurred after U.S. Border Patrol agents from the Detroit Station responded to a request from Sterling Heights police, who had detained the individuals following an altercation at a local motel. Record checks confirmed both men were unlawfully in the country. During interviews, one of the individuals revealed his MS-13 affiliation and said he had completed a 20-year sentence in El Salvador for murdering a rival gang member.

Local authorities also confiscated more than five grams of crystal methamphetamine during the incident. Both men are now undergoing removal proceedings. Officials emphasized the arrest as part of broader efforts to safeguard communities by identifying and removing individuals involved in violent crime.

This case highlights the ongoing collaboration between local law enforcement and federal agencies such as U.S. Customs and Border Protection, which continues to focus on identifying threats to public safety amid broader immigration enforcement efforts.
